Syntax
keychain keychain-name
undo keychain keychain-name
Default
No IKE keychain is specified for an IKE profile.
Views
IKE profile view
Predefined user roles
network-admin
Parameters
keychain-name: Specifies an IKE keychain name, a case-insensitive string of 1 to 63 characters.
Usage guidelines
An IKE profile can reference up to six IKE keychains. An IKE keychain specified earlier has a higher
priority.
Examples
# Specify IKE profile 1 for IKE keychain abc.
<Sysname> system-view
[Sysname] ike profile 1
[Sysname-ike-profile-1] keychain abc
Related commands
ike keychain

local-identity

Use local-identity to configure the local ID, the ID that the device uses to identify itself to the peer during
IKE negotiation.
Use undo local-identity to delete the local ID.
Syntax
local-identity { address ipv4-address | dn | fqdn [ fqdn-name ] | user-fqdn [ user-fqdn-name ] }
undo local-identity
Default
No local ID is configured for an IKE profile. An IKE profile uses the local ID configured in system view by
using the ike identity command. If the local ID is not configured in system view, the IKE profile uses the
IP address of the interface to which the IPsec policy is applied as the local ID.
Views
IKE profile view
Predefined user roles
network-admin
